
Kodak has launched its new VioletNews Gold printing plate designed for newspaper production, which the company claims to require “notably lower chemistry consumption.”
According the company, the VioletNews Gold plate, using a new developer and replenishment system, allows printing operations to reduce their total developer consumption by up to 40 percent.
The negative-working, violet-photopolymer plate is rated by Kodak for 200,000 impressions, while its handling requires darkroom conditions with G10 safelights. VioletNews Gold is available in all standard newspaper sizes, while Kodak claims it is compatible with most exposure devices and processing systems.
